The Sustainability Hub on Frenchay Campus will be open with extended hours from Wednesday 10 to Sunday 14 September, 10:00–15:00.
The Hub offers students and staff an easy way to access affordable, pre-loved items while supporting sustainable living. You can browse a wide range of essentials including clothing, shoes, bedding, kitchenware, small electrical appliances, books, and study resources. Higher-value items such as monitors and electronics are also available.
Located in Room 1D015, next to the Information Point, the Hub is a welcoming space for anyone looking for practical items at low cost. Whether you’re settling into campus life or just curious about sustainable living, the Hub makes it simple to find what you need while reducing waste and supporting the University’s sustainability goals.
How the Hub helps
Visiting the Hub is a practical and environmentally friendly way to get essential items while connecting with the wider campus community. Between September 2024 and May 2025:
- over 20,000 people visited the Hub
- more than 30,000 items were exchanged
- 11.6 tonnes of waste were diverted from landfill
- 76 tonnes of CO₂ emissions were prevented.
